Zinc in PDB 5ven: Murine Ectonucleotide Pyrophosphatase / Phosphodiesterase 5 (ENPP5, NPP5)

Protein crystallography data

The structure of Murine Ectonucleotide Pyrophosphatase / Phosphodiesterase 5 (ENPP5, NPP5), PDB code: 5ven was solved by A.Gorelik, A.Randriamihaja, K.Illes, B.Nagar,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 41.20 / 1.69
Space group P 32 2 1
Cell size a, b, c (Å), α, β, γ (°) 82.403, 82.403, 301.010, 90.00, 90.00, 120.00
R / Rfree (%) 12.9 / 16.4

Zinc Binding Sites:

The binding sites of Zinc atom in the Murine Ectonucleotide Pyrophosphatase / Phosphodiesterase 5 (ENPP5, NPP5) (pdb code 5ven). This binding sites where shown within 5.0 Angstroms radius around Zinc atom.
In total 8 binding sites of Zinc where determined in the Murine Ectonucleotide Pyrophosphatase / Phosphodiesterase 5 (ENPP5, NPP5), PDB code: 5ven:
